Runbook note — the replacement lock for the Fernwick branch safe finally arrived from Keystone Mechanisms. It ships in a sealed grey case, and the case shouldn't leave the cage until the courier is physically at the dock. Don't stack anything on it, the tamper strip is fussy. Log the collection time as usual. The confidential hand-over line for the courier sits directly below this paragraph.

drop instructions, hahip-badug: the quenox ralath courier leaves the kaseth fraiel rusiel tameth belys istdor ralion giliel ledger at gate 7830 under passcode 165413

Ticket: Tile prefetcher fetches out-of-viewport tiles at zoom 14+

The Skarrow map-tile prefetcher is grabbing tiles well outside the predicted pan path when zoom exceeds 14, roughly doubling bandwidth on the Dunmoor test routes. Root cause appears to be the viewport-extrapolation constant not scaling with zoom. Priority: medium; no user-visible breakage, just cost. Fix is staged behind a flag and passed regression. Affected build is identified by the token below.

build token for bageg-yahof: htk3_673

Ticket: Configuration drift detected on the Gravelight GPU memory profiler fleet. The staging agents in the Norwall cluster are sampling allocation events at a different granularity than production, which skews our leak-detection baselines and could mask an exfiltration-sized buffer anomaly. Deployment history suggests a manual hotfix by the on-call last quarter was never folded back into the manifest. For audit purposes, the current live values on the drifted hosts are reproduced here.

config for kadug-yahop:
quenwyn:
  pin: 2459
  metrics_host: metrics.quenwyn.lumicsys.internal
  tenant: julax
  seal: seal_0d5ead96

Ticket: Config drift in StringHarvest extraction script

During Monday's locale build we found that StringHarvest on the build runners no longer matches the checked-in defaults. Someone appears to have hand-edited the runner copy in June to widen the file-glob set, and the namespace prefix now differs between runners three and five, producing duplicate keys in the Farsley catalog. Proposing we re-baseline all runners this sprint. For the record, the checked-in canonical values are these.

config for tagaf-bawif:
[norok]
host = norok.ordinworks.local
user = norok_svc
database = norok_prod